Position Summary Information

Seeking a Graduate Student Admin / Assistant for the Frances Smith Center for Individual and Family Therapy

Responsibilities

Assists with general office tasks including answering phones, working with client intakes, file audits, BBS documentation, and compiling/updating community referrals. The Graduate Student Assistant will also assist with making copies and maintaining clinical databases. The Graduate Student Assistant will work with the Frances Smith Center Director and the MFT Administrative Assistant on Frances Smith Center tasks as assigned. Additional duties may be assigned.

Required Qualifications

Must be an enrolled graduate student in the Marriage and Family Therapy Program. The

student cannot be advancing into the clinic prior to Summer 2025. Knowledge of

Microsoft Office Suite, Specificially Microsoft Word and Excel.

Desired Qualifications

Candidate must be motivated, goal-driven, detail oriented, work well with others, and

maintain a professional demeanor at all times. Previous office experience is a plus
